public final class VirtualDisplay
extends Object
java.lang.Object | |
↳ | android.hardware.display.VirtualDisplay |
Represents a virtual display. The content of a virtual display is rendered to a Surface
that you must provide to createVirtualDisplay()
.
Because a virtual display renders to a surface provided by the application, it will be released automatically when the process terminates and all remaining windows on it will be forcibly removed. However, you should also explicitly call release()
when you're done with it.

void release ()
Releases the virtual display and destroys its underlying surface.
All remaining windows on the virtual display will be forcibly removed as part of releasing the virtual display.
void resize (int width, int height, int densityDpi)
Asks the virtual display to resize.
This is really just a convenience to allow applications using virtual displays to adapt to changing conditions without having to tear down and recreate the display.

void setSurface (Surface surface)
Sets the surface that backs the virtual display.
Detaching the surface that backs a virtual display has a similar effect to turning off the screen.
It is still the caller's responsibility to destroy the surface after it has been detached.
Parameters | |
---|---|
surface |
Surface : The surface to set, or null to detach the surface from the virtual display. |
String toString ()
Returns a string representation of the object. In general, the toString
method returns a string that "textually represents" this object. The result should be a concise but informative representation that is easy for a person to read. It is recommended that all subclasses override this method.
The toString
method for class Object
returns a string consisting of the name of the class of which the object is an instance, the at-sign character `@
', and the unsigned hexadecimal representation of the hash code of the object. In other words, this method returns a string equal to the value of:
getClass().getName() + '@' + Integer.toHexString(hashCode())
